Pregnane X Receptor
As a master regulator of xenobiotic response PXR adjusts the expression of many drug metabolizing enzymes (DME), such as cytochrome P450, uridine diphosphate (UDP)-glucuronosyltransferases, sulfotransferases and carboxylesterases. PXR also regulates drug-efflux pumps multi-drug resistance gene 1 (MDR1), MDR2, ATP-binding cassette transporter C 2 (ABCC) and anion-transporting polypeptide 2 (OATP). PXR is participated in tumor cell proliferation and growth, apoptosis and metastasis as well as in liver regeneration and hepatic proliferation, indicating the important role of PXR in cancer[1][2].

Garcinoic acid
0 ImagesCat. No.: HY-N9454CAS No.: 91893-83-3Garcinoic acid is an orally active anti-inflammatory agent that crosses the blood-brain barrier. Garcinoic acid also enhances efferocytosis and enzyme/receptor regulation, and selectively inhibits human COX-2, porcine α-amylase, Saccharomyces cerevisiae α-glucosidase and human DNA polymerase β (IC50=11 μM), as well as activates human PXR. Garcinoic acid enhances macrophage efferocytosis via receptors such as MerTK and LRP-1, and promotes the production of pro-resolving lipid mediators. Garcinoic acid inhibits NF-κB activation and pro-inflammatory cytokine secretion, interferes with Aβ aggregation, downregulates NLRP3 inflammasome activity, and binds to targets including CD44 and EGFR to inhibit leukemia cell proliferation. The pharmacological activities of Garcinoic acid, such as antioxidant, anti-inflammatory and lipid metabolism-regulating effects, are widely used in studies related to various diseases including atherosclerosis, Alzheimer's disease, type 2 diabetes, inflammatory bowel disease and viral pneumonia. -

SJYHJ-026
0 ImagesCat. No.: HY-169264SJYHJ-026 is a PROTAC degrader targeting PXR, with a DC50 of 86.6 nM in SNU-C4 HiBiT-PXR KI cells. SJYHJ-026 shows higher selectivity for PXR over CAR, VDR, FXR, LXRα and LXRβ, and can bind to VHL to form a PXR-SJYHJ-026-VHL complex, inducing proteasomal degradation of PXR. SJYHJ-026 blocks agonist-induced PXR-mediated gene expression (including CYP3A4) and reduces basal PXR activity at the CYP3A4 promoter. SJYHJ-026 can be used for the research of colorectal cancer. -

Panaxytriol
0 ImagesCat. No.: HY-W709413CAS No.: 87005-03-6Panaxytriol is an active component of ginseng. Panaxytriol inhibits the nuclear translocation of NF-κB, thereby reducing the production of pro-inflammatory factors (such as TNF-α, IL-1β, IL-6) and nitric oxide (NO) induced by LPS (HY-D1056). Panaxytriol upregulates CYP3A4 by activating the nuclear receptor PXR/CAR. Panaxytriol improves motor dysfunction in a mouse model of brain inflammation. Panaxytriol can be used in the research of neurodegenerative diseases (such as Alzheimer's disease). -

Benoxacor
0 ImagesSynonyms: CGA 154281Benoxacor (CGA 154281) is a herbicide safener and xenobiotic metabolism regulator. Benoxacor protects maize from the toxicity of metolachlor mainly by inducing detoxifying enzymes such as Glutathione S-transferase. Benoxacor also activates FXR, PXR and ERRα, and inhibits aromatase (aromatase). However, Benoxacor exhibits potential subacute oral toxicity and a high risk of hepatotoxicity in animal models. Benoxacor induces reactive oxygen species accumulation, interferes with embryonic heart development, and causes increased liver and kidney weights as well as alterations in gut microbiota in mice. Benoxacor can be used in studies related to hepatic steatosis, infertility, breast cancer and developmental toxicity. -

PROTAC PXR degrader-1
0 ImagesCat. No.: HY-169279PROTAC PXR degrader-1 is a PROTAC degrader targeting PXR, with a DC50 value of 49.8 nM in SNU-C4 3xFLAG-PXR KI cells. PROTAC PXR degrader-1 exhibits selectivity towards CAR, VDR, FXR, LXRα and LXRβ. PROTAC PXR degrader-1 induces the formation of a ternary complex with PXR and VHL, triggering proteasomal degradation of PXR. PROTAC PXR degrader-1 reduces both agonist-induced and basal PXR-mediated CYP3A4 promoter activation, and decreases the expression of endogenous CYP3A4 gene in cancer cells. PROTAC PXR degrader-1 enhances the cytotoxic effect of paclitaxel on cancer cells. PROTAC PXR degrader-1 can be used for the research of colorectal cancer. -
